I have recently patented and began production of a warehouse racking upright protector and would like to know if there are any safety device innovation awards or schemes that i may apply for?

Try looking at the following website: http://www.queensawards.org.uk/

There are 3 different types of award, one, I believe to be for innovation.

Worth a try. If you are successful, you can use the official logo on any corporate materials and advertising for 5 years.
